Reasons Affecting the Accuracy of Custom CNC Machining Parts
1. In the actual CNC machining work, high-precision CNC machining parts also have high requirements for the installation of tools and fixture devices.
2. Customized CNC machining parts must be inseparable from CNC machining machine equipment. The processing of raw materials is controlled by CNC machining machine tools. Continuous use for a long time will always affect the performance of CNC machining machine tools, which in turn affects the accuracy of CNC machining parts and affects customization. One of the reasons for the accuracy of CNC machined parts must be the error of CNC machine tool guide rails. This requires the CNC machining factory to maintain the parts of various parts of the CNC machining machine in a timely manner, especially the parts that are frequently used and easy to wear.
